Europe looks small, but its "perimeter" (coastline) is huge. Africa on the other hand has a very linear shoreline by gimboarretino in MapPorn

[–]HatRepresentative621 8 points9 points  (0 children)

But seriously: Measuring a country's coastline is nearly impossible due to what is known as the "Coastline Paradox" where you can always up the resolution in a sort of fractal manner and the length always increase until it approaches infinite. So putting peninsulas on your peninsulas on your peninsulas (or fjords in your fjords) etc all the way down.
